Walnut Ridge was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their ninth straight loss. They were outmatched by the Newport Greyhounds and fell 70-41. While losing is never fun, the Bobcats can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Arkansas basketball rankings (they are ranked 244th, while the Greyhounds are ranked 109th).
Walnut Ridge's defeat dropped their record down to 1-14. As for Newport, they have been performing well recently as they've won nine of their last 11 games, which provided a nice bump to their 20-6 record this season.
Walnut Ridge will face off against Harrisburg at 7:00 p.m. on February 4th. Newport has already played their next contest (against Manila),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
